# Q2 Cash-Flow Forecast (Managers Only)

Applies to all Tremont Supply branches.

Net inflow forecast down 9% vs Q1. Receivables from the Ardenvale account delayed. Capex frozen except safety items. Branch floats unchanged. Weekly cash reports due Mondays. Variances over 5% escalate to regional control. The strategic driver behind these limits is stated below.

management briefing: Headcount on the Praok team goes from 16 to 91 by the end of March. Gross margin on Praok came in at 2 percent against a plan of 26 percent.

Handover note — from Director Pell to Director Varga

Quick one before I'm off to the Draymoor site. The warranty costs on the Corvex 9 line are running about 30% over forecast — mostly the hinge assemblies failing early. Sales leads, please don't promise extended coverage until engineering signs off on the fix. Varga will own the supplier conversation with Tillbrook Components from Monday. Keep claims logged daily so we can track the trend. One more thing before you brief your teams.

confidential, yafof-tawef: The finance team signed off on a budget of $34.3 million for Project Zorox. The renewal with Aldethax Freight closes at $12.7 million a year, 10 percent below the last contract.

Hi, and welcome to the on-call rotation for the Shorelark tide-table widget. It pulls predictions from our Brinefeed service every six hours; most pages you'll get are stale-cache alerts, which clear after a manual refresh. Escalate only if predictions are off by more than an hour. The runbook with refresh steps and escalation paths is on the internal page below.

wiki page, bahof-tajef: https://harbor.crelvostack.local/secrets/deploy/spaces/merge_requests/352483d166532f3d

### Log compaction stalls (Quillbus queues)

If your plugin's consumers suddenly see ancient messages reappear, compaction on the Quillbus broker has probably stalled. Usual cause: a plugin holding an open iterator on a segment marked for cleanup. Close iterators promptly, or the compactor skips the segment forever. Check the /compaction/health endpoint — a "blocked" state names the offending client. That endpoint requires broker-admin auth; for the partner sandbox, authenticate with the token below.

login token, tagef-tagep: eyJhbGciOiJIUzI1NiIsInR5cCI6IkpXVCJ9.eyJzdWIiOiIBXyeYEoalzIn0.6TI7VhOJMHm9